Tools for finding content gaps in seo strategy

In the highly competitive landscape of modern digital marketing, simply producing content is no longer sufficient to secure visibility. The path to organic dominance lies in precision—specifically, the ability to identify exactly what your audience is searching for and what your competitors are providing that you are not. This process, known as content gap analysis, transforms a generic content strategy into a targeted engine for growth. By systematically uncovering overlooked search queries and underperforming assets, businesses can align their output with genuine market demand, thereby boosting traffic and conversions.

The core premise of this strategy is that every missed keyword represents a missed opportunity. When a user searches for a solution within your niche and finds a competitor instead of you, that is a content gap in action. Identifying these gaps requires a shift from intuition-based creation to data-driven decision-making. It involves auditing your existing landscape, understanding the competitive environment, and mapping those insights against the specific needs of your target audience. As we move further into 2025, the necessity of this practice has only intensified; it is no longer optional for those wishing to remain relevant.

To navigate this complex terrain, professionals rely on a suite of specialized tools designed to automate and refine the discovery process. These tools range from comprehensive SEO platforms to focused keyword analyzers, each offering unique capabilities to expose weaknesses in a strategy. By leveraging these technologies, you can move beyond guesswork and begin executing a content strategy that is both robust and responsive to the ever-changing dynamics of search engine algorithms.

The Landscape of Content Gap Analysis Tools

The market for SEO tools is vast, but when it comes to identifying content gaps, specific features take precedence over general functionality. The primary goal is to compare your website’s keyword profile against competitors to see where they are ranking and you are not. This requires tools that excel at competitive intelligence and data visualization. Understanding the distinct advantages of each major platform allows you to build a tech stack that effectively bridges the divide between your current performance and your potential.

SEMrush

SEMrush is a powerhouse in the SEO industry, offering a dedicated Content Gap Analysis tool that is highly effective for competitive research. The workflow is straightforward yet powerful: you input your domain alongside up to four competitor domains. The tool then processes this data to generate a list of keywords that the competitors rank for, but your site does not. This immediate visibility into the competitive keyword landscape is invaluable. It allows you to see exactly which terms are driving traffic to your rivals, providing a clear roadmap for new content creation or the optimization of existing pages. By targeting these specific keywords, you can directly compete for search real estate that was previously out of reach.

Ahrefs

Ahrefs is another industry-standard tool that offers a robust Content Gap feature, often cited for its accuracy and depth of data. Similar to SEMrush, the Ahrefs Content Gap tool compares your site against competitors to find keyword gaps. It analyzes the top-ranking pages for various keywords and identifies where your competitors have established authority that you have not yet challenged. The tool provides detailed metrics on search volume, keyword difficulty, and ranking positions, helping you prioritize which gaps are worth pursuing. For instance, if a competitor ranks highly for a high-volume, low-difficulty keyword that you have missed, Ahrefs will highlight this as a high-priority opportunity.

SEOBoost

SEOBoost is a specialized tool designed to simplify the content gap analysis process while providing actionable insights. It is particularly useful for those who want a more guided approach to refining their content strategy. SEOBoost’s suite of features is tailored to identify gaps and assist in closing them effectively. Its "Topic Reports" feature analyzes trending keywords and competitor data to uncover high-potential topics that you may not be targeting. Furthermore, its "Content Audit" feature identifies underperforming pages on your site and offers recommendations for refreshing or repurposing them to increase relevance and rankings. This dual focus on both external competitor data and internal content performance makes it a comprehensive solution.

Moz

Moz, a long-standing authority in the SEO space, provides a suite of tools that can aid significantly in content gap analysis. While not as specialized as some dedicated gap tools, its features offer critical insights. The "Keyword Explorer" provides extensive keyword suggestions and SERP analysis, allowing you to see the landscape for any given query. The "Link Explorer" helps identify content on your site that attracts backlinks, which can be an indicator of high-quality content that might be expanded upon to close other gaps. By utilizing Moz, you can build a broader understanding of the keyword universe and identify areas where your content lacks the authority or depth needed to rank.

BuzzSumo

BuzzSumo takes a slightly different approach by focusing on content performance rather than just keyword data. It is excellent for content research and identifying high-performing content in your niche. By analyzing what types of content (e.g., articles, videos, infographics) perform best for any given topic, you can identify gaps in your own content formats. Additionally, its "Question Analyzer" feature finds common questions people are asking about your topics across forums like Reddit and Quora. These questions represent direct gaps in your content; if users are asking these questions and you haven't answered them, you have an opportunity to create highly relevant content that directly addresses user intent.

MarketMuse

MarketMuse is an AI-powered content intelligence platform that takes gap analysis to the next level. It uses artificial intelligence to analyze your content against top-performing pages and provides "Opportunity Scores" to identify high-potential topics to cover. This goes beyond simple keyword gaps; MarketMuse assesses the comprehensiveness of your content. It tells you not just what keywords you are missing, but how thoroughly you have covered a topic compared to the competition. This allows you to create content that is not only relevant but also superior in depth and quality, which is a key factor in modern search engine ranking algorithms.

Google Search Console

While not a third-party tool, Google Search Console is an essential, free resource for identifying content gaps. It provides data directly from Google, showing you the queries for which your site appears in search results. A key area to look for is queries where you have high impressions but a low click-through rate (CTR). This indicates that your content is relevant enough to rank, but not compelling enough to attract clicks, or that the content does not fully satisfy the user's intent. These are prime candidates for optimization. By improving the title tags, meta descriptions, or the content itself to better match the user's query, you can close this gap and improve your CTR.

A Systematic Approach to Executing Content Gap Analysis

Conducting a content gap analysis is not a random activity; it is a systematic process that involves several distinct phases. Following a structured methodology ensures that you gather comprehensive data, interpret it correctly, and translate it into actionable steps that will improve your SEO performance.

Step 1: Competitor Identification and Selection

The first step is to identify who your true competitors are in the search engine results pages (SERPs). This is often different from your real-world business competitors. You need to select domains that consistently rank for the keywords you want to target. A good strategy is to choose a mix of direct competitors (those offering similar products or services) and indirect competitors (informational sites or blogs that rank for your target topics). Once you have a list of 2-4 strong competitors, you can use the tools mentioned above to begin your analysis.

Step 2: Utilizing Tools to Uncover Keyword Gaps

With your competitors selected, the next step is to use a tool like SEMrush or Ahrefs to generate a list of keyword gaps. Input your domain and your competitors' domains into the tool's Content Gap feature. The tool will output a list of keywords that your competitors rank for, sorted by metrics like search volume and keyword difficulty. This list is your raw data—the foundation of your strategy. It represents the search traffic your competitors are currently capturing that you are missing. Your goal here is to filter and prioritize this list to find the most valuable opportunities.

Step 3: Auditing Your Own Content

Before creating new content, it is crucial to audit what you already have. As noted in Source [5], "Sometimes the best place to look for content gaps is your own stuff." An internal content audit can reveal pages that are underperforming or that could be expanded to cover new keywords. For example, you might have a blog post that ranks on page two for a primary keyword. By analyzing this post, you may find that it lacks depth, misses related subtopics, or has a poor structure compared to the top-ranking pages. Improving this existing content is often more efficient than creating new content from scratch and can yield faster ranking improvements.

Step 4: Analyzing and Prioritizing Opportunities

Not all content gaps are created equal. Some keywords may have high search volume but are too competitive to realistically target. Others may have low volume and are not worth the effort. The analysis phase involves filtering your list of gap keywords to find the "sweet spot"—keywords with a healthy search volume and a keyword difficulty score that is within your site's capabilities. You should also consider user intent. Does the keyword represent a user who is ready to buy, or someone who is just looking for information? Aligning the gap with your business goals is critical for success.

Step 5: Content Creation and Optimization

Once you have prioritized your list of gaps, you can begin creating or optimizing content. For topic gaps (subjects you haven't covered), you will need to create new, high-quality pages or articles. For keyword gaps where you have relevant but not fully optimized content, you can optimize existing pages. This might involve rewriting sections, adding new headers, incorporating the target keywords naturally, and improving the overall user experience. Tools like SEOBoost can assist here by generating content briefs to guide the creation process and ensure all necessary angles are covered.

Differentiating Between Topic Gaps and Keyword Gaps

To conduct a successful analysis, it is vital to understand the two primary types of content gaps: topic gaps and keyword gaps. While related, they require slightly different approaches to identify and address.

Topic Gaps

A topic gap represents a broad subject area or theme within your industry that your website has not yet covered. These are gaps in your overall content coverage. To identify them, you need to take a high-level view of your industry. List the main themes and sub-themes that are relevant to your audience and compare that list against your existing content inventory. For example, if you run a fitness blog and have extensive content on cardio and strength training but very little on nutrition or flexibility, you have a clear topic gap. Filling these gaps helps establish your site as a comprehensive authority in your niche.

Keyword Gaps

A keyword gap is more specific. It refers to valuable search terms that you are not targeting with your current content, even if you have covered the broader topic. For instance, you might have a comprehensive article on "email marketing," but your competitor ranks for specific long-tail keywords like "email marketing for e-commerce beginners" or "how to improve email open rates in 2024," which you are not targeting. These are keyword gaps. They represent specific user queries that you can capture by either creating new, highly specific pages or by adding sections to your existing content to address them.

Comparative Analysis of Key SEO Tools

To help you choose the right tools for your strategy, the following table compares the primary features, pricing models, and ideal use cases for the platforms discussed.

Tool Name Key Feature for Gap Analysis Pricing Model Ideal User
SEMrush Content Gap Tool (competitor keyword comparison) Paid Subscription Agencies and in-house SEO teams needing robust competitive data.
Ahrefs Content Gap Tool (competitor keyword comparison) Paid Subscription SEO professionals who prioritize backlink data and keyword accuracy.
SEOBoost Topic Reports & Content Audits (actionable insights) Paid Subscription ($29/mo) Content creators and marketers looking for guided optimization.
Moz Keyword Explorer & Link Explorer Paid Subscription Beginners and those looking for a user-friendly SEO suite.
BuzzSumo Question Analyzer & Content Performance Analysis Paid Subscription Content strategists focused on trending topics and audience questions.
MarketMuse AI-Powered Content Analyzer & Opportunity Scores Paid Subscription Enterprise-level content teams focusing on topical authority.
Google Search Console Performance Report (impressions & CTR data) Free All website owners seeking direct-from-Google performance data.

Free vs. Paid Options: Making the Right Choice

The choice between free and paid tools often comes down to budget, scale, and the depth of analysis required. While paid tools offer comprehensive data and streamlined workflows, free tools can still provide significant value, especially for smaller sites or those just starting out.

The Power of Free Tools

Free tools like Google Analytics, Google Search Console, and Google Keyword Planner are indispensable. Search Console, in particular, is a goldmine for content gap analysis, as it reveals the exact queries bringing users to your site and, more importantly, the queries where you appear but get no clicks. By combining these free tools creatively, you can build a solid foundation for your analysis. For example, you can use Keyword Planner to find new keyword ideas and then verify their performance potential using Search Console data.

The Investment in Paid Tools

Paid tools like SEMrush, Ahrefs, and SEOBoost automate the most time-consuming parts of the analysis. They provide instant access to competitor keyword data, which is nearly impossible to gather manually at scale. They also offer advanced filtering, historical data, and integration with other SEO metrics like backlinks and domain authority. For businesses that are serious about SEO and have the budget to invest, these tools pay for themselves by uncovering high-value opportunities that would otherwise remain hidden. The key is to select a tool that aligns with your specific needs—whether it's deep competitive analysis, AI-driven content optimization, or performance tracking.

Frequently Asked Questions (FAQs)

What is the best tool for content gap analysis?

There is no single "best" tool, as the ideal choice depends on your specific needs and budget. However, SEMrush and Ahrefs are widely considered the industry leaders for comprehensive competitor-based gap analysis. For a more content-focused, guided approach, SEOBoost is an excellent choice.

How do I start a content gap analysis?

Start by identifying your top 2-4 competitors in the SERPs. Then, use a tool like SEMrush or Ahrefs to compare your site's keyword profile with theirs. This will generate a list of keywords your competitors rank for that you do not. Prioritize this list based on search volume and relevance to your business.

What are the three fundamental components of a gap analysis?

The three fundamental components are identifying your current performance (where you are now), understanding your desired outcomes (where you want to be), and outlining the strategies and actions needed to bridge the gap between the two.

Can I do content gap analysis for free?

Yes, you can perform a basic content gap analysis for free using Google Search Console. By analyzing queries with high impressions but low CTR, you can identify areas where your content is not meeting user needs. You can also manually analyze competitor websites to look for topics they cover that you don't. However, paid tools provide much more efficient and comprehensive data.

Final Thoughts: Turning Gaps into Growth

Mastering the art of content gap analysis is a transformative step for any SEO strategy. It shifts the focus from creating content for content's sake to creating content with a specific purpose: to fill voids in the market, answer unanswered questions, and compete directly with rivals on high-value terms. By systematically using tools to identify these gaps—whether they are broad topic voids or specific keyword opportunities—you gain a strategic advantage.

The process is continuous. The digital landscape is not static; new competitors emerge, search trends shift, and user intent evolves. Therefore, content gap analysis should be an ongoing cycle of auditing, analyzing, creating, and optimizing. By embedding this practice into your regular workflow and leveraging the right mix of tools, you ensure that your website remains a dynamic, relevant, and authoritative resource that consistently attracts and converts your target audience.

Sources

  1. Discovering overlooked search queries
  2. Content Gap Analysis Tools
  3. Ahrefs Content Gap Analysis
  4. Content Gap Analysis Guide
  5. Backlinko: Content Gap

Related Posts